The direct answer
Internal users who can't churn are the higher-risk group, not the lower-risk one. An external user's silent dissatisfaction shows up as a cancellation you can measure. An internal user's silent dissatisfaction shows up as a private workaround that costs real time and never appears in a single dashboard. Optimize against the workaround, not the rare complaint, because the workaround is where the actual damage lives.
Do this, in order
  1. Assume the real risk is the workaround you can't see, not the complaint you can.Why: a captive user has no exit, so their honest reaction to a bad tool is to quietly build around it, not to complain.
  2. Watch for shadow-tool usage, not just usage counts, as your real signal.Why: a rising number of private notebooks, spreadsheets, or side-channel questions is the internal equivalent of churn.
  3. Build a one-tap way to flag a wrong output, not a multi-step ticket.Why: if reporting a problem costs more than working around it, people will always choose the workaround.
  4. Don't mistake "usage logs look fine" for "people trust it."Why: an app can stay open on a screen the whole shift while nobody's actually relying on what it says.
  5. Set a kill criterion tied to workaround signals, not to complaint volume.Why: complaint volume will stay low right up until the tool is already useless.

FieldMind is a tablet app that suggests likely fixes to a field technician mid-call, based on the unit type, the symptoms entered, and past service history.

Before it, a Brightcore tech would call dispatch or a senior tech for a second opinion on an unfamiliar unit, sometimes waiting ten or fifteen minutes for someone to pick up. With FieldMind, a suggestion appears in under a minute.

The turn: Brightcore didn't have a FieldMind complaint problem. Complaints stayed low the entire time. What it had was a slow, quiet migration of real troubleshooting knowledge out of FieldMind and into private notebooks nobody at dispatch ever saw.

The decision that mattered Flagging a wrong FieldMind suggestion required opening a support ticket, a five-field form, after the job was done. That felt like reasonable process at launch. It meant the easiest response to a bad suggestion was never to report it, just to quietly stop trusting it.

At its worst: a whole crew of six techs keeps a shared paper notebook of "what actually works" for tricky rooftop units, updated by hand, carried between trucks, completely unknown to dispatch, who believe FieldMind usage is healthy because the app stays open on every tablet, every shift.

None of this was ever the plan. It's what fills the gap the moment reporting a problem costs more than working around it.

What I would leave alone: FieldMind's suggestions on simple, customer-present jobs, a filter swap, a thermostat reset, don't need this level of concern. A wrong suggestion there gets caught immediately, by the tech or the customer, in seconds.

The lesson: a captive user's silence is not consent. It's usually the sound of someone quietly building a way around you, because leaving was never on the table to begin with.

Callum Bretherton has coordinated Brightcore's dispatch desk for five years. He can tell which tech is a good fit for a tricky commercial job before he's finished reading the ticket.

For its first several months, FieldMind mostly earned trust the ordinary way: techs used it, it was usually right, and word got around. Techs would even mention it on their job notes, "FieldMind flagged a capacitor issue, confirmed," proud of the fast diagnosis.

Then came a solo call on a commercial rooftop unit, no customer around to double-check anything. FieldMind suggested a fix for a symptom that looked identical to one it had seen a hundred times before, but wasn't. The tech followed it, the fix didn't hold, and the customer called back furious two days later during a heat wave.

Hand sketched flow diagram titled Where trust quietly left. Four steps: good call, bad call customer watching, stops mentioning it, builds private notebook highlighted.
The fourth step never shows up in a usage log. It's the only one that actually mattered.

Word of that call spread through the crew within a day, the way bad calls always do. Nobody filed a formal complaint about FieldMind itself, since the tech didn't want to look like he'd blindly followed a suggestion. But three other techs, on their own, quietly started keeping a shared notebook of rooftop-unit symptoms and the fixes that had actually worked, cross-checked against, not instead of, FieldMind.

We didn't lose one tech's trust that week. We lost the crew's willingness to say out loud when FieldMind was wrong, which meant we stopped finding out.

Here's the decision I'd take back: making "flag this suggestion as wrong" a five-field support ticket instead of a single tap. That felt like reasonable process when the team wanted structured data on every report. It stopped making sense the moment filing a ticket took longer than just quietly not trusting the tool anymore.

Replayed with a one-tap flag: the same rooftop misfire happens. The tech taps "wrong" right there in the app, in three seconds, no form. Dispatch sees three flags on the same symptom pattern within a week, a real, countable signal, and fixes the underlying rule before a fourth tech ever has reason to start a notebook.

I built the ticket-based flagging process because I wanted good, structured data on every failure. It took a furious customer during a heat wave to see that structure nobody actually used told me nothing at all.

And if you want to be sure it really works, try it somewhere elseSame four letters, a chain of veterinary clinics instead of an HVAC crew. Nothing about the two jobs is alike.

Oakhollow Animal Hospital Group gave its vet techs a triage-note assistant that drafts intake summaries from a quick verbal description. Priya Rajan has worked as a vet tech there for six years.

Mapped onto PICK: position is the same, vet techs can't churn from their job over a flawed note-taking tool the way a pet owner could churn from a clinic. Impact: an owner's silent dissatisfaction shows up in a lost repeat booking; a tech's silent workaround shows up as private shorthand scrawled on a paper chart, invisible to the practice's own systems. Cost asymmetry: after the tool missed a real allergy flag in one note, techs didn't file a complaint, they just started double-writing everything by hand as a backup, which quietly erased most of the time the tool was meant to save. Kill criteria: a rising rate of techs keeping paper backups alongside the digital tool would mean the captive-user assumption had already failed, regardless of what the login logs showed.

Speed: an interviewer caps you at sixty seconds. Say "internal users are higher-risk because their silent reaction is a workaround, not a cancellation, so watch for shadow tools, not complaint volume," and stop.
Cost: if tracking shadow-tool usage directly isn't possible, ask techs informally once a quarter whether they keep a personal backup system, and treat a rising yes as the real signal.
The model gets better, for real: even if FieldMind's accuracy improves company-wide, a crew that already built a private notebook after one bad call may keep using it out of habit, so trust lost once doesn't automatically come back when the tool does.

Where people run it wrong.
They treat low complaint volume as proof an internal tool is trusted, without ever asking whether people quietly stopped relying on it instead.
They count an app staying open as usage, without checking whether anyone's still acting on what it says.
They make reporting a problem harder than working around it, then wonder why nobody reports anything.

How to use it live. When someone asks what's different about internal users, ask yourself one question: if this tool quietly stopped working, would I find out from a complaint, or would I have to go looking for the workaround myself? If it's the second one, that's where the real risk always lives.

Follow-up traps
"Isn't a customer complaint still worse, since it can become public?" Response: a single public complaint is bounded and visible; a silently spreading workaround is unbounded and invisible, which is exactly why it costs more over time.

"Couldn't you just survey the techs directly instead of watching for shadow tools?" Response: you can, and should, but a survey only catches what people are willing to admit; shadow-tool usage is the behavior itself, which is harder to hide by accident.
If pressed
Brightcore's actual fix paired the one-tap flag with a monthly, anonymous "do you keep a personal backup system" check-in, since the tap alone only catches flags on suggestions people already noticed were wrong, not ones they quietly stopped trusting without ever being sure why.
